MXBAI-RERANK-V2: BAKED-IN BRILLIANCE
RERANK
Advanced reranking technology that supports over 100 languages with 8K context length for superior search results.
MXBAI-EMBED-XSMALL-V1: EVERY BYTE MATTERS
EMBED
Ultra-compact embedding model designed for maximum performance with minimal resource consumption.
BATCHED: BAKING IN PERFORMANCE
BATCHED
Revolutionary open-source library that simplifies dynamic batching for machine learning inference systems.
ENTROPY-WEIGHTED SIMILARITY & SEMANTIC SEARCH
ENTROPY
Groundbreaking research introducing novel retrieval algorithms for enhanced sparse search capabilities.
BAGUETTER
BAGUETTER
Comprehensive framework designed for testing and evaluating retrieval system performance.
DEEPSET-MXBAI-EMBED-DE-LARGE-V1
DEEPSET
German-optimized embedding model developed through strategic collaboration with Deepset.
MXBAI-COLBERT-LARGE-V1
COLBERT
Advanced ColBERT architecture implementation featuring significant performance enhancements.
MXBAI-EMBED-LARGE-V1
EMBED
State-of-the-art embedding model optimized for text retrieval and semantic search applications.
MXBAI-RERANK-V1 FAMILY
FAMILY
Comprehensive family of state-of-the-art reranking models for enhanced search precision.
